Glyphr Studio Test Drive

This is a stand-alone implementation of the Glyphr Studio Test Drive experience. If you have a Glyphr Studio project file (.txt) and your own web server, you can host an interactive Test Drive page where people can play with your font (without having to export to an actual font file).

Setup

Setup is pretty simple:

  • First, copy the files from the /app/ folder from this project to wherever you will be hosting this Test Drive
  • From Glyphr Studio, save a Glyphr Studio Project File (.txt)
  • Open this text file in a text editor, and add _UI.font = to the very beginning of the file. For extra points you can add a semicolon ; to the very end of the file. (This is awkward, and we're working on fixing this. It's kind of a hack.)
  • Save your text file as 'font.js', overwriting the sample font.js in the /app/ folder

If you want, you can go into settings.js and change the sampletext to something other than 'hello'.
